Many Catholics feel like they "graduated" from their Catholic education if they went to Catholic Grade School or High School; some even feel that way after receiving the Sacrament of Confirmation. At St. Thomas More, our parish mission reminds us that we are life-long learners in our faith development. There will never come a time when we know everything there is to know about God and the way God acts in this world. There will never come a time when we have our own Christian lives completely figured out and know exactly how to act and what to choose in every situation. Our Christian education continues until the day we die. "For now we see in a mirror, dimly, but then we will see face to face." 1 Corinthians 13:12

A Guide to the New Mass Translation
"And With Your Spirit
Monday, March 7
7:00–9:00 p.m. in the Church
A guide to the new Mass translation will be presented by Dr. Edward Sri. The Roman Missal, Third Edition, will be implemented in the United States on the First Sunday of Advent, November 27. The new translation will include updated translations of existing prayers, including some of the well-known responses and acclamations of the people.
